titleOfInvention | Cleaning wet sheet and manufacturing method of the cleaning wet sheet |
abstract | PROBLEM TO BE SOLVED: To provide a cleaning wet sheet made of paper and having excellent strength, and a method for manufacturing the cleaning wet sheet. SOLUTION: In the process of manufacturing a cleaning wet sheet 100 made of a base paper sheet P made of wood pulp as a raw material, an aluminum compound of an electrolyte is mixed with a chemical solution to impregnate the base paper sheet P coated with a water-soluble binder. A cleaning wet sheet 100 that is excellent in tensile strength, surface strength, tear strength, and water resistance due to the cross-linking of the water-soluble binder and aluminum ions, and does not tear or melt even when attached to the cleaning tool 200 to clean water stains. Can be formed. [Selection diagram] Fig. 3 |
